Output 80680bfe7cdbdc067e18c16d7fd7244f2adffe8a22ca8a6502bf9f5020c9f1fd:0

value
126101
script pubkey
OP_HASH160 OP_PUSHBYTES_20 953d64ef145134f847c419be2ba1cc2a8fc95561 OP_EQUAL
address
3FJ89siyLZCUQwfGytgb3goJRoEhZHi55W
transaction
80680bfe7cdbdc067e18c16d7fd7244f2adffe8a22ca8a6502bf9f5020c9f1fd
confirmations
146121
spent
true